The Puy-de-Dôme, a unique province
The Puy-de-Dôme is a unique territory in France, but also in Europe. The largest range of volcanoes in Europe is spread out before you: extinct volcanoes, lakes and forests. You will discover preserved nature, villages of character and Roman churches.
The Puy-de-Dôme also includes the Limagne area with its colours and an atmosphere from the South of France, the Livradois, with its forests, Clermont-Ferrand, the busy capital, the Sancy with its ski stations and one of the largest skiable terrains in France and finally, the Combrailles with an accent of nearby Bourbonnais.
Festivals
In summer as in winter, animation is plentiful in the four corners of the region. In February, the world's largest short film festival is held in Clermont-Ferrand, as well as traditional, holy or contemporary music festivals as well as the largest gathering of bikers in Europe.
You can also discover traditional holidays throughout the different seasons.
